In what's become a running theme this season, Trenton gave their fans yet another huge win on Monday. They put the hurt on the Newberry Panthers with a sharp 13-3 victory. The win made it back-to-back victories for Trenton.
Aubreigh Brown and Haley Blankenship did most of the damage at the plate: Brown scored three runs and stole three bases while getting on base in all four of her plate appearances, while Blankenship scored two runs and stole two bases while going 1-for-2. The team also got some help courtesy of Addison Allaire, who scored two runs while getting on base in three of her four plate appearances.
On Newberry's side, Hollie Pabst was cooking despite her team's loss, going 3-for-3 with two stolen bases and an RBI.
Trenton pushed their record up to 17-2 with that win, which was their 12th straight at home dating back to last season. As for Newberry, their defeat dropped their record down to 16-4.
Trenton will head out on the road to challenge Fort White at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The two teams have allowed few runs on average, (Fort White: 2.5, Trenton: 2.3) so any runs scored will be well earned. As for Newberry,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Eastside at 6:30 p.m. on Friday.
